SWEENEY v. BD. OF REVIEW, DIV. OF EMP. SEC'Y


81 N.J. Super. 90 (1963)

194 A.2d 746

PETER J. SWEENEY, CLAIMANT-APPELLANT, v. BOARD OF REVIEW, DIVISION OF EMPLOYMENT SECURITY, DEPARTMENT OF LABOR AND INDUSTRY, STATE OF NEW JERSEY AND BREYER ICE CREAM DIVISION OF NATIONAL DAIRY PRODUCTS, RESPONDENTS-RESPONDENTS.

Superior Court of New Jersey, Appellate Division.

Decided November 1, 1963.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. Thomas G. Bernard argued the cause for appellant (Messrs. Bernard & Bernard, attorneys).

Mr. Edward A. Kaplan argued the cause for respondent Board of Review, Division of Employment Security, Department of Labor and Industry, State of New Jersey.

Before Judges CONFORD, FREUND and SULLIVAN.


The opinion of the court was delivered by FREUND, J.A.D.

This is an appeal from a determination of the Board of Review that Peter J. Sweeney was required to refund $450 paid to him as unemployment benefits.
